国产成人精品无码青草_亚洲国产美女精品久久久久∴_欧美人与鲁交大毛片免费_国产果冻豆传媒麻婆精东

15158846557 在線咨詢 在線咨詢
15158846557 在線咨詢
所在位置: 首頁 > 營銷資訊 > 信息時代 > 軟件工程工程與科學

軟件工程工程與科學

時間:2022-02-18 22:03:01 | 來源:信息時代

時間:2022-02-18 22:03:01 來源:信息時代

軟件的開發(fā)到底是一門科學還是一門工程,這是一個被爭論了很久的問題。實際上,軟件開發(fā)兼有兩者的特點。但是這并不意味著它們可以被互相混淆。很多人認為軟件工程基于計算機科學和信息科學就如傳統(tǒng)意義上的工程學之于物理和化學一樣。在美國,大約40%的軟件工程師具有計算機科學的學位。在世界其他地方,這個比例也差不多。他們并不一定會每天使用計算機科學方面的知識,但是他們每天都會使用軟件工程方面的知識。

軟件工程

計算機科學

目標

在時間、資源、人員的限制條件下構建滿足用戶需求的軟件系統(tǒng)。

探索正確的計算和建模方法,從而改進計算方法本身。

進度與時間表

軟件專案都有特定的進度與時間表

研究專案一般不具有設置的進度與時間表

產(chǎn)品

軟件(比如辦公包和編譯器)。

算法(比如希爾排序法)和抽象的問題(比如哲學家進餐問題)。

關注點

軟件工程關注如何為用戶實現(xiàn)價值。

軟件理論關注的是軟件本身運行的原理,比如時間復雜度。

變化程度

隨著技術和用戶需求的不斷變化,須時刻調整以適應當前的需求。

對于某一種特定問題的正確解決方法將永遠不會改變。

需要的其他知識

相關領域的知識。

數(shù)學。

著名的探索者和教育家

BarryBoehm,DavidParnas等

EdsgerDijkstra,高德納等

著名的實踐者

JohnBackus,蒂姆·伯納斯-李等

無。

關鍵詞:科學,工程

74
73
25
news

版權所有? 億企邦 1997-2025 保留一切法律許可權利。

為了最佳展示效果,本站不支持IE9及以下版本的瀏覽器,建議您使用谷歌Chrome瀏覽器。 點擊下載Chrome瀏覽器
關閉